Rain, gusty winds likely across JK from May 3-4, farmers advised caution

Commuters walk amid rains in Srinagar. [FPK File Photo]

Srinagar: The Meteorological Centre in Srinagar has forecast a spell of unsettled weather across Jammu and Kashmir in the coming days, with light to moderate rain and gusty winds expected at several places.

According to the forecast, May 1 will remain largely dry, with a brief spell of light rain possible at isolated locations during the afternoon. On May 2, scattered areas may witness light rain or thundershowers accompanied by gusty winds.

The weather is expected to turn more active on May 3 and 4, with generally cloudy conditions and one or two spells of light to moderate rain or thundershowers at most places. Thunder, hailstorms and gusty winds reaching 40-50 kmph are likely at a few locations.

Light rain or thundershowers may continue at scattered places on May 5, while the period from May 6 to 9 is expected to remain largely dry, although brief afternoon showers at isolated places cannot be ruled out. Similar isolated rain activity is likely on May 10 and 11.

The MET Centre has issued an advisory asking farmers to suspend farm operations between May 3 and 5 in view of the expected adverse weather conditions.
